DRC reopens border with Rwanda after temporary closure
Actualités politiques

DRC reopened its borders with Rwanda and Burundi, easing a temporary partial closure ordered earlier this month amid heightened diplomatic tensions. Central African nation had closed its borders with its smaller eastern neighbors after a Congolese soldier was shot dead by Rwandan police in an exchange of fire at the border near the Congolese town of Goma. The incident coincided with escalated diplomatic tensions between the neighbors, as the DRC accuses Rwanda of supporting M23 rebels, which Kigali denies. Clashes between DRC forces and M23 rebels intensified in March, uprooting thousands of people.
